2023-07-17x86: Record the start and end of the tablesSimon Glass
The ACPI tables are special in that they are passed to EFI as a separate piece, independent of other tables. Also they can be spread over two areas of memory, e.g. with QEMU we end up with tables kept in high memory as well. Add new global_data fields to hold this information and update the bdinfo command to show the table areas. Move the rom_table_end variable into the loop that uses it. 2021-10-21x86: Show some EFI info with the bdinfo commandSimon Glass
It is useful to see some basic EFI info with the command as it forms part of the information about a board. Add a hook for this and show the table address as a start. While here, fix an invalid cast in setup_efi_info(). Note that this function is using a data structure defined by Linux so we cannot change it. Also note that ulong is used since this is the standard in U-Boot (>6k uses), despite there being quite a bit of the more verbose uintptr_t (930 uses).
